Anthropologie teams with L.A. interior designer on exclusive furnishings collection


PHILADELPHIA – Lifestyle, furniture and fashion retailer Anthropologie has launched an exclusive furniture and accessories collection with Los Angeles-based interior designer Katie Hodges. Hodges, according to Anthropologie, is renowned for her designs that blend functionality with aesthetics, with around 82,000 followers on her Instagram account.

The new line is a 35-piece assortment of bedroom, living and bathroom furniture and decor, featuring a sofa, occasional chairs, case goods, lighting, accessories, textiles, candles and other products. Designs feature neutral colors with organic shapes and textures.

“With the holiday season behind us, our customers are looking forward to refreshing their space with pieces that feel both refined and relaxed,” said Aaron Mutscheller, president of Anthropologie Living & Terrain. “I’ve long been a fan of Katie’s interiors, and she was the perfect partner to bring this transitional collection to life.

“Her style and design sensibility seamlessly merge modern and traditional designs, which our customers have a great appreciation for. From tonal hues to a lighter, more minimalist palette, we crafted this collection with our customer’s lifestyle and aspirations in mind.”

“When designing this collection with Anthropologie, warmth and functionality were at the forefront of every design decision,” said Hodges. “Together, we created pieces that remained true to Anthropologie’s artful aesthetic with a touch of California Cool, which resonates well with my community and clients. Each piece is meticulously designed to seasonally refresh a space, allowing our customers to truly unwind amidst organic lines and tonal hues that don’t feel overly designed.”

The boucle sofa retails for $2,498, while a nesting table and accent chair sell for $1,400 and $1,300, respectively. Many items are currently on backorder and will be made available in the coming weeks. Once shipped, items arrive in two to four weeks.

Items are available both online and in-store.
